Elwyn Road is in March and in Fenland district. PE15 9DA is located in the March East elect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of North East Cambridgeshire.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ding PE15 9DA,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 52.8%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Safety

Is Elwyn Road d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Elwyn Road was 47.2 per 1,000 residents, which is 42.0% lower than the March East average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Elwyn Road has the 23rd lowest crime rate of 48 local areas in March East and the 113th lowest crime rate of 302 local areas in Fenland .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 20.2 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-64.3%.
